물질의 B-H 곡선에 따른 솔레노이드 밸브의 흡입력 특성 전자기적 수치 해석
조성광(Sungkwang Cho),김진용(Jinyoung Kim),나병철(Byungchul Na),설승윤(Seungyun Seol) 한국자동차공학회 2016 한국자동차공학회 부문종합 학술대회 Vol.2016 No.5
In this paper, we perform a three-dimensional electromagnetic finite element numerical analysis applied axially symmetrical shape of a typical solenoid valve. parts of the solenoid valve Inner Yoke, Outer Yoke, Armature was to change the material of the attraction force characteristics according to identify current and the stator and the plunger clearance derives an analysis result. According to an analysis result, attraction force in increasing as clearance decreasing and property of b-h curve greater. Especially, it was figured out that the armature made of materials with better B-H curve characteristics increases the attraction force more than the armature made of the same material as the Inner and Outer Yokes.
